

The heart and soul of Olympiacos, a Greek forward whose single iconic shot secured a legendary European title for his beloved club.
Georgios Printezis is forever etched into the emotional fabric of Olympiacos Piraeus, not just as a long-serving player, but as the author of a moment of pure sporting magic. While he had a brief, early taste of the NBA with the San Antonio Spurs, his true home was always in Piraeus. He returned to Olympiacos and became the embodiment of the club's fighting spirit—a versatile, intelligent forward who scored crucial baskets with a trademark hook shot and relentless effort. His career crescendoed in the 2012 EuroLeague Final against CSKA Moscow. With seconds left and his team down one, he caught a pass, took a dribble, and released a floating shot that dropped through the net as the buzzer sounded, delivering Olympiacos its first European crown in over a decade. He repeated as champion the next year, solidifying his legacy. Printezis wasn't just a player; he was a symbol of loyalty and clutch performance, spending the majority of his career with one club and delivering its most celebrated victory.

His game-winning shot in the 2012 EuroLeague Final is famously known simply as 'The Shot' among basketball fans.
Printezis was selected 58th overall by the San Antonio Spurs in the 2007 NBA Draft.
He won multiple Greek League and Greek Cup championships with Olympiacos throughout his career.
Despite being known for a key buzzer-beater, he was a consistently high scorer and rebounder throughout his EuroLeague career.
